A huge garden fair with street food is returning to a historic venue this weekend. 

The horticultural event will take place at Creake Abbey, just south of Burnham Market, for Plant Lovers’ Day on Saturday.

A wide variety of exciting and unusual plants will be on offer from more than 25 of the region’s finest specialist plant nurseries.

Visitors will find a full range of plants from garden nurseries across Norfolk, Suffolk, Essex and Cambridgeshire, with advice from the region’s leading plantsmen.

Refreshments on the day will be provided by The Barn Café, Owie’s Big Black Piggy Porkers, The Duck Truck, Coffeesmiths, The Hope Coffee Co and Traditional Norfolk Ice Cream.

Visitors may also browse Creake Abbey’s independent shops which include homewares, soft furnishings, decorations and gifts.

Gates open at 10am and close at 4pm with dogs on leads welcome.

An entry fee for adults over the age of 16 is £5 and will be donated to the Priscilla Bacon Hospice Charity.
